The Compost It! program picks up yard waste throughout the Metro. Curbside collection through the Compost It! program starts for the season on April 5 and 6 in Johnston. The program accepts small twigs and branches, leaves and lawn clippings, as well as any garden vegetation. Just avoid dirt, mulch, rocks, and food waste!
There are a variety of ways you can get your yard waste collected curbside:
Tag it: Brush bundles and store-brand bags require a green Compost It! sticker for collection. Bundles can be no larger than four feet long by 18 inches in diameter.
Bag it: Put loose yard waste such as lawn clippings, leaves, and garden vegetation in Compost it! bags or store-brand bags with a green Compost It! sticker.

Retailers sell Compost It! bags and stickers throughout the Metro. For curbside collection, use Compost It! brand yard waste bags or stickers. When using store-brand bags a green Compost It! sticker must be added for collection.
Yard waste is also accepted year-round at Metro Park East or Metro Park West Landfills.
